“A Midsummer Night’s Dream” is a comedic play written by William Shakespeare in the late 16th century. The story is set in Athens and the nearby forest and revolves around the interwoven love lives of four young lovers and a group of amateur actors.

Here’s a brief summary of the play:

The Duke of Athens, Theseus, is preparing for his wedding to Hippolyta, Queen of the Amazons. In the midst of the preparations, four young lovers enter the scene: Hermia and Lysander are in love, but Hermia’s father insists she marry Demetrius, whom she doesn’t love. Hermia and Lysander decide to run away together into the nearby forest.

Meanwhile, in the same forest, a group of amateur actors led by the comical Bottom is rehearsing a play for the Duke’s wedding. Unbeknownst to them, the forest is enchanted by the fairy king and queen, Oberon and Titania, who are having their own marital disputes.

Oberon, with the help of his mischievous servant Puck, decides to meddle in the affairs of the young lovers and the amateur actors. He uses a magical flower to make people fall in love with the first thing they see upon waking up. Chaos ensues as Puck mistakenly applies the love potion to the wrong people, leading to a series of hilarious and bewildering romantic entanglements.

Ultimately, the love potions are reversed, and the four lovers find themselves with the right partners. The amateur actors perform their play for the Duke and Duchess, resulting in comical misunderstandings.

The play ends with the various characters coming together, and Theseus and Hippolyta’s wedding celebrations commence. The theme of love’s unpredictability, the power of dreams, and the contrast between reality and illusion are central to the play’s humor and charm. “A Midsummer Night’s Dream” is a whimsical exploration of love, magic, and the nature of reality.
